Output 20870858e0f2bc05af934366a9019e4c0b82f0ad98b87732d4deb4c94e1da643:0

value
1624462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34c4207962b8ec562657e2d255d6458a6202327d OP_EQUAL
address
36W21ejzCdmeR1AJzzzgmJWMbJU6DKrXM5
transaction
20870858e0f2bc05af934366a9019e4c0b82f0ad98b87732d4deb4c94e1da643
spent
true